
EASTLONDON, Gauteng, South Afr...
EASTLONDON, Gauteng, South Afr...
EASTLONDON, Gauteng, South Afr...
EASTLONDON, Gauteng, South Afr...
EASTLONDON, Gauteng, South Afr...
EASTLONDON, Gauteng, South Afr...
Bell Island, Newfoundland, Aus...
MABOPANE, Gauteng, South Afric...
Dubai, Dubai, United Arab Emir...
KAGISO, Gauteng, South Africa.
THOKOZA, Gauteng, South Africa...
KAGISO, Gauteng, South Africa.